When winning the toss what am I supposed to choose? The serve and the side of play? My coach didn't say it so clear so I want to clarify. (this tournament will be played like ITTF standard so I think it should be the same) 


Nigel C

Nigel C Posted 3 years ago

Jasper, you chose whatever suits you best. Some think that serving is an adavantage, some that receiving first gives them a chance to get warmed up and in the zone. It can help if you know your oppenent. If I know I have a serve that troubles them I always opt for serving to try and get a good start. Sometimes it is a matter of how I feel on the day. If your oppenent has a strong serve, then you might like to receive, as it gives you more chance to face it early before the match is over. If you manage to dominate the rallies where they have used their best serves you stand a good chance of winning! You also risk losing all the points and the match will be over before you have learnt to counter their serves. Either way you must believe in your decision.
